'use strict';
// MODULES //
var arraylike2object = require( '@stdlib/array/base/arraylike2object' );
// FUNCTIONS //
/**
* Copies elements from one array to another array and replaces all elements within a specified range according to a provided callback function.
*
* @private
* @param {Collection} x - input array
* @param {integer} start - starting index (inclusive)
* @param {integer} end - ending index (exclusive)
* @param {Function} fcn - callback function
* @param {*} thisArg - callback function execution context
* @param {Collection} out - output array
* @param {integer} stride - output array stride
* @param {NonNegativeInteger} offset - output array offset
* @returns {Collection} output array
*
* @example
* function fcn() {
* return 5;
* }
*
* var x = [ 1, 2, 3, 4 ];
*
* var out = [ 0, 0, 0, 0 ];
* var arr = indexed( x, 1, 3, fcn, {}, out, 1, 0 );
* // returns [ 1, 5, 5, 4 ]
*
* var bool = ( arr === out );
* // returns true
*/
function indexed( x, start, end, fcn, thisArg, out, stride, offset ) {
var io;
var i;
io = offset;
for ( i = 0; i < x.length; i++ ) {
if ( i >= start && i < end ) {
out[ io ] = fcn.call( thisArg, x[ i ], i, x );
} else {
out[ io ] = x[ i ];
}
io += stride;
}
return out;
}
/**
* Copies elements from one accessor array to another accessor array and replaces all elements within a specified range according to a provided callback function.
*
* @private
* @param {Object} x - input array object
* @param {integer} start - starting index (inclusive)
* @param {integer} end - ending index (exclusive)
* @param {Function} fcn - callback function
* @param {*} thisArg - callback function execution context
* @param {Object} out - output array object
* @param {integer} stride - output array stride
* @param {NonNegativeInteger} offset - output array offset
* @returns {Collection} output array
*
* @example
* var toAccessorArray = require( '@stdlib/array/base/to-accessor-array' );
* var arraylike2object = require( '@stdlib/array/base/arraylike2object' );
*
* function fcn() {
* return 5;
* }
*
* var x = toAccessorArray( [ 1, 2, 3, 4 ] );
*
* var out = toAccessorArray( [ 0, 0, 0, 0 ] );
* var arr = accessors( arraylike2object( x ), 1, 3, fcn, {}, arraylike2object( out ), 1, 0 );
*
* var v = arr.get( 1 );
* // returns 5
*/
function accessors( x, start, end, fcn, thisArg, out, stride, offset ) {
var xdata;
var odata;
var xget;
var oset;
var io;
var i;
xdata = x.data;
odata = out.data;
xget = x.accessors[ 0 ];
oset = out.accessors[ 1 ];
io = offset;
for ( i = 0; i < xdata.length; i++ ) {
if ( i >= start && i < end ) {
oset( odata, io, fcn.call( thisArg, xget( xdata, i ), i, xdata ) );
} else {
oset( odata, io, xget( xdata, i ) );
}
io += stride;
}
return odata;
}
// MAIN //
/**
* Copies elements from one array to another array and replaces all elements within a specified range according to a provided callback function.
*
* @param {Collection} x - input array
* @param {integer} start - starting index (inclusive)
* @param {integer} end - ending index (exclusive)
* @param {Function} fcn - callback function
* @param {Collection} out - output array
* @param {integer} stride - output array stride
* @param {NonNegativeInteger} offset - output array offset
* @param {*} [thisArg] - callback function execution context
* @returns {Collection} output array
*
* @example
* function fcn() {
* return 5;
* }
*
* var x = [ 1, 2, 3, 4 ];
*
* var out = [ 0, 0, 0, 0 ];
* var arr = assign( x, 1, 3, fcn, out, 1, 0 );
* // returns [ 1, 5, 5, 4 ]
*
* var bool = ( arr === out );
* // returns true
*/
function assign( x, start, end, fcn, out, stride, offset, thisArg ) {
var len;
var xo;
var oo;
len = x.length;
if ( start < 0 ) {
start += len;
if ( start < 0 ) {
start = 0;
}
}
if ( end < 0 ) {
end += len; // if `end` is still negative, that is fine, as `x` will simply be copied without modification
} else if ( end > len ) {
end = len;
}
xo = arraylike2object( x );
oo = arraylike2object( out );
if ( xo.accessorProtocol || oo.accessorProtocol ) {
accessors( xo, start, end, fcn, thisArg, oo, stride, offset );
return out;
}
indexed( x, start, end, fcn, thisArg, out, stride, offset );
return out;
}
// EXPORTS //
module.exports = assign;
